Men's Class C & D Divisions
(based on average of eight teams per division for entire series)



2006

The Tournament: The tournament series format is something a fellow USSSA official, Neal Whitlow created. I have enhanced it to put a little more excitement into it. It gives teams a chance to earn paid berths to state and national tournaments and travel money if they can put it together for more than 1 tournament. I feel to increase Virginia USSSA softball participation, we should give something back to the teams that spend the money to enter Virginia USSSA tournaments.

Cost: The entry fee for each tournament in the tournament series is $180 and two softballs will be provided to each team when team checks in at each tournament.

Format: Teams can play in any or all of the tournaments in the tournament series. The tournament format will be a double elimination. The division winner of each tournament will earn a PAID STATE tournament berth.  All teams will earn points based on their finish in each tournament. At the end of the three tournaments, the team with the most points in each division will receive a PAID NATIONAL tournament berth and up to $500 (based on average of eight teams per division for entire series) from the travel fund. In case of a tie, the team with the highest average finish in all tournaments will be declared the winner of the tournament series.

Prizes-Each division will receive the following for each tournament:
Paid State berth and VALUABLE SERIES POINTS
Team Award and 15 Worth T-shirts (1st place)
Team Award (2nd place)

Team Award (3rd place)

Overall Series Winner-Each division will receive the following:
Paid National berth
Up to $500 Travel Fund for each division (based on average of eight teams per division for entire series)
Team Award, 3 dozen Worth softballs, and 15 Worth Bat Bags for each division.

NOTE: Teams must play in the State & National tournaments to collect travel fund.

Points Breakdown:
Finish Points: A team earns one point for each place they finish multiplied by the number of teams entered into the tournament. (e.g.: 12 teams. 1st place gets 12 points, 2nd place gets 11 points, etc.)

Bonus Points: 1st place finish: 10 points, 2nd place finish: 5 points, 3rd place finish 1 point

Participation Points: Each team is awarded 2 points for just participating. Teams will be awarded 10 extra points for participating in ALL three tournament series events. Participation points can make a difference.
